Blood and Tissue Extraction for Immunological Examinations During Neoadjuvant Therapy of Soft Tissue Sarcomas

Summary

"Blood and Tissue Extraction for Immunological Examinations During Neoadjuvant Therapy of Soft Tissue Sarcoma" is a prospective study with additional translational research using preoperative and postoperative tissue, blood sampling and advanced imaging.

Plain Language Summary

Simplified for easier understanding

This study is collecting blood and tissue samples from patients with high-risk soft tissue sarcoma (a type of cancer that forms in muscles, fat, and connective tissues) who are receiving pre-surgery treatment that includes radiation and heat therapy (hyperthermia). Researchers want to understand how the immune system responds during treatment. **You may be eligible if...** - You are 18 or older - You have a soft tissue sarcoma that has been identified as especially high-risk - You are planned for pre-surgical treatment including radiation and regional heat therapy - Surgery to remove the tumor is planned afterward **You may NOT be eligible if...** - You are under 18 years old - There is a language or communication barrier that prevents understanding the study - You are unable to give informed consent Talk to your doctor to see if this trial is right for you.

Interventions

OTHERBlood and tissue collection for immunological studies, advanced imaging.

Blood and tissue collection for immunological studies under neoadjuvant Therapy of soft tissue sarcomas. Prospective data collection and translational accompanying research on standard therapy. Use of tissue, blood samples and advanced imaging.
